New Zealand Engineering Excellence Awards' Winners

Awards Recognising People

William Pickering Award for Engineering Leadership
Won by Gavin Cormack
Sponsored by the IPENZ Foundation

New Zealand Engineering Entrepreneur of the Year
Won by Sir Kenneth Stevens
Sponsored by AECOM

New Zealand Engineering Innovator of the Year
Won by Rory Flemmer
Sponsored by Beca

New Zealand Young Engineer of the Year
Won by Michael Newcombe
Sponsored by RoadShare

Award for Excellence in Engineering Journalism
Won by Charmian Smith

Project and Product Awards

Supreme Award for New Zealand Engineering Excellence
Aircraft Hangar Maintenance Docks, Beca
Sponsored by Standards New Zealand

Building and Construction
Foundation System for the Gisborne Police Station, Opus International Consultants
Sponsored by the Department of Building and Housing

Energy Systems
Weta Digital – New Supercomputer Centre, Intellex Ltd
Sponsored by the Energy Efficiency and Conservation Authority

Food, Bioprocess and Chemical
Hautapu Lactose Evaporator, Aurecon New Zealand Ltd

Information, Communication, Electrical and Electronic Technology
High Voltage DC Power Distribution for Telecommunications Facilities, Opus International Consultants Ltd

Mechanical and Manufacturing
Aircraft Hangar Maintenance Docks, Beca
Sponsored by Industrial Research Limited

Sustainability and Clean Technology
Meridian Energy Building, Site 7 Kumutoto Plaza, Beca and Dunning Thornton Consultants Ltd
Sponsored by Meridian Energy

Transportation Infrastructure
Northern Busway, Opus International Consultants Ltd, Beca Infrastructure Ltd, Aurecon New Zealand Ltd and Fletcher Construction Company Ltd

Water, Waste and Amenities
Project Storm 2: Dynamic Model Engineering, MWH New Zealand Ltd
